Cracks in auto glass can be fixed

You may want to consider auto  glass repair  if your have a cracked windshield. A damaged windshield can be an extremely dangerous safety risk, and delaying the repairs can cause more damage. It is not legal to drive with a damaged or cracked windshield in some states.

Luckily cracks in windshields aren't as irreparable as you might think. They can be repaired based on the type of crack and the location. A crack less than 3 inches in width or length can be repaired.

It is crucial to take into account the size and quality of the windshield when repairing damaged windshields. It is best to choose an auto-glass manufacturer that strictly adheres to the repair first rule. Some companies might offer discounts for multiple crack repairs.

Clear resin is commonly used to repair a damaged windshield, and has the potential to make your vehicle look like new. While it might seem more expensive than purchasing a new windshield, the price is actually much lower than purchasing a new one.

Glass repair workers

If you're an expert in glass repair is a possibility, you need to know how to handle broken glass safely. This can help prevent injuries and other issues. Broken glass can cause lacerations, amputations, or puncture wounds. Always wear a protection equipment.

If you're working with laminated, tempered or annealed glass, you must be wearing the proper Personal Protective Equipment (PPE). The PPE protects you from harmful substances and minimizes the risk of injury.

Avoid working in areas where glass has been broken. Glass debris can result in weak areas that are susceptible to breaking. Also, be careful when walking on surfaces that are slippery. Make sure your eyes are safe from flying glass by wearing safety glasses.

When working with glass, be sure to check the weight of the glass. It is not recommended to lift glass that is too heavy. Glass is a very hard material.

Be sure to follow the proper procedures to load and unload materials. It is recommended to work in well-ventilated areas.

You must also make sure that you have the proper lifting equipment. If you don't have much experience, it might be an excellent idea to employ an expert to complete the task.

Cost of replacing broken glass

The cost to repair damaged or cracked glass depends on many factors. This includes the size of your window, whether it is double-paned or single-paned, and the material it is made from.

The cost of repairing windows can range from less than $200 to over $1,000, based on the type of damage and where you reside. It's essential to know what you can expect when you are looking into window repair. If you're trying to save money, you should obtain quotes prior to starting.

You can also fix the damage yourself. There are some DIY instructions available on the internet. Glass replacement costs homeowners around $200-$400. You'll need supplies, such as pliers and a steel measuring tape.

Some people choose to replace the entire window, however this can be more expensive. It also takes longer. If your window is very old, or has a difficult frame, then you might have to hire an expert to complete the job.

The most cost-effective way to replace a single pane glass is to do it yourself. It's about $200, and you can save more by replacing several panes at once. For more complex repairs, costs could be as high as $2,000 or higher.
